Is it Dear Mr. President when writing a letter?
When addressing the World Bank President in a letter, you should use the formal salutation "Dear Mr. President" or "Dear President [Last Name]." If you are unsure of their preferred title, "Dear President" is generally acceptable. Be sure to include a respectful and professional tone throughout the letter.

When addressing the U.S. President's wife in a letter, you should begin with "Dear Mrs. [Last Name]" or "Dear First Lady [Last Name]." It is important to use the appropriate title and last name to show respect. Additionally, it is recommended to follow formal letter-writing etiquette and maintain a polite and professional tone throughout the letter.
